Abstract
In this paper, we show that ultraviolet-transparent coating (UVTC) fibers are used for fabricating fiber Bragg gratings in which the grating growth is different from that of using the general photosensitivity fibers required to strip off the coating. This is due to the different fiber strains created by the coating to be heated in the process of laser exposure. The UVTC fiber Bragg gratings can be utilized in high-strain or special fiber-optic sensors
